Astronaut Symphony at Keystone Korner

Astronaut Symphony performances are a vibrant burst of bass-driven futuristic space music. Imagine the power of a supernova set to a beat. Led by pianist, composer and lyricist, Scott Patterson, voice, sound design and live instrumentation are used to create a lush cosmic soundscape. Infused with the essence of opera, funk and rock, the music transcends the expected, taking audiences into uncharted territory. In keeping with its futuristic roots, members of the Astronaut Symphony straddle multiple generations. Patterson’s two children, one on electric guitar and the other on alto saxophone, traverse the cosmos while at their father’s side. Drawing from the brilliance of Alice Coltrane, Sun Ra and Earth, Wind & Fire, the Astronaut Symphony invites audiences to explore love, liberation and the ways in which we navigate our relationship to our planet, our solar system and beyond.

Chelsey Green's New Year's Eve Celebration

Launch into 2026 with a swinging-good time at Keystone Korner Baltimore with CHELSEY GREEN! Our ticket package includes a 4-Course Meal consisting of an appetizer, entree, dessert, and non-alcoholic drinks, as well as a Champagne toast at midnight. Come out for an entire night of joyously world-class music by this wonderful artist to ring in the new year! With performances often described as passionate, vivacious, electrifying, and genre-defying, No. 1 Billboard-charting international recording artist Dr. Chelsey Green brings the vibrancy of violin and viola performance—and her rich, soulful vocals—to worldwide audiences in a whole new way. Her group The Green Project fuses traditional classical technique with popular songs and original pieces in various genres – including R&B, Pop, Soul, Funk, Jazz and more. Dr. Chelsey Green is a passionate educator and advocate for music education and equity in the arts.

Pieces of A Dream

With more than 40 years of performing under their belts, Pieces of a Dream has built an impressive legacy of innovation and eclecticism – talents that have kept them fresh and authentic in a jazz world that’s ever-changing. The story of Pieces Of A Dream, who has opened for such luminaries as Miles Davis, Count Basie and James Brown, is a tale of destiny and brotherhood. Dubbed a “tough act to follow” by the legendary Count Basie, the band will bring their trademark catchy riffs, infectious grooves and compelling vocals to Keystone Korner Baltimore!
